Opening of Radcliffe College

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

The opening exercises of Radcliffe college were held yesterday morning in Fay House. Miss Irwin welcomed the new students, and briefly mapped out the work for the year. The registration of the Freshman class was very large and promises to exceed all previous figures. The scholarships for 1899-1900 have not yet been awarded. The alumni have founded a new Scholarship called the Harvard Annex scholarship, which pays the tuition fee of one student. Miss Elizabeth Wright has succeeded Miss Wallace as director of the new gymnasium. The appearance of the college grounds has been greatly improved by tearing down the small houses numbers 5 and 7 Appian Way.
